Stateline, NV: Where Natural Majesty Meets Leisure Escape

Stateline, NV, nestled on the southern shore of Lake Tahoe, is a captivating blend of natural beauty and vibrant entertainment. This enchanting destination straddles the Nevada-California border, offering a unique charm that has attracted visitors for generations. From the pristine shores of Lake Tahoe to the towering Sierra Nevada mountains, Stateline is a haven for outdoor enthusiasts and those seeking serene landscapes. The area’s crystal-clear waters and rugged terrain provide the perfect backdrop for seasonal activities, including hiking, skiing, and water sports, making it a year-round destination with a rich outdoor tradition.

Beyond its natural allure, Stateline boasts a lively casino and nightlife scene, where historic establishments bring together gaming, fine dining, and live entertainment. The town’s commitment to preserving its scenic beauty, coupled with a modern touch of leisure and luxury, adds to its unique appeal. With world-class resorts, such as the iconic Heavenly Mountain Resort, Stateline stands as a premier destination for both adventure and relaxation, offering visitors a sense of historical pride and unspoiled beauty that makes this lakeside town truly unforgettable.

Hotel Policies

  • Check-in: 4 p.m.
  • Check-out: 11 a.m.
  • $27 daily resort fee plus tax includes:
    • Wi-Fi
    • Pool
    • Gym & Business Center
  • Parking: onsite parking and valet available, fees start at $20 per night (1 vehicle per room per night; additional vehicles charged prevailing rates)
  • Smoking policy: Please contact the property for smoking policy.
  • Pet policy: non-refundable fee of $75 per pet is required with a maximum of 2 pets; failure to announce your pet at check-in will result in a $200 deep-cleaning penalty fee.
  • Accessibility: yes
  • Room upgrades: upgrades may be available at check-in for an additional cost.

Extremely disappointing experience We had an extremely disappointing experience at Bally's Lake Tahoe. My wife and I were traveling with 3.5-year-old son. When I checked in at 2 PM, I requested a crib for my son. The receptionist assured me she could add one and would have it set up in our room. After spending the day sightseeing, we returned at 9:30 PM (past my child's bedtime) only to discover no crib had been provided. When I returned to reception, a different receptionist was completely unaware of the crib request (even after searching in their computer system) and then claimed they couldn't provide a crib due to fire code violations. After I explained that I had been promised one earlier and received no prior notification of any restrictions, he changed his explanation, stating that their "crib" was actually a bassinet intended for infants, and suggested I had misunderstood the earlier conversation. I clarified that a crib and bassinet are different items entirely, and pointed out that my 3.5-year-old son had been standing right at the reception desk during check-in, making it impossible for the staff to mistake his age or needs. When I asked about alternative solutions, such as switching to a room where a crib could be accommodated, he initially claimed this was impossible due to my third-party booking through Chase's website. He later contradicted himself, saying they were fully booked. As compensation, he offered to waive our $20 parking fee - an inadequate solution that didn't address our actual need for sleeping arrangements. Consequently, we were forced to have our son sleep in our bed, constantly worried about him falling off. My son was also unable to sleep as he typically sleeps in his crib both at home and during previous travels. None of us slept well through the night. Additionally, we had to request a room change upon arrival because we were initially assigned a room directly next to the elevator bank, which was extremely noisy. The staff was unhelpful throughout this ordeal. The receptionist displayed an arrogant and dismissive attitude, offering absurd explanations and blaming the customer rather than taking responsibility for their unprofessional service and complete lack of hospitality. An additional issue I observed during check-in (though I didn't complain at the time since it was minor compared to the crib situation) was that the hotel charges both a substantial resort fee and a $20 daily parking fee. Neither fee was clearly communicated to other guests checking in during my check-in time, resulting in considerable confusion and arguments at the front desk.
